diff options
| author | Jussi Kukkonen <jussi.kukkonen@intel.com> | 2016-07-15 15:20:04 +0300 |
|---|---|---|
| committer | Richard Purdie <richard.purdie@linuxfoundation.org> | 2016-07-20 10:28:50 +0100 |
| commit | 49d3d7da29a201b393196663d44f265f5a64ed8d (patch) | |
| tree | 73b6c58cb65ddce2bfc5ed4a1a6c51bfc92b23f7 /meta/recipes-graphics/libmatchbox/libmatchbox_1.12.bb | |
| parent | b1d573bdc880426c14d8a6802a17e513af21d1a8 (diff) | |
| download | poky-49d3d7da29a201b393196663d44f265f5a64ed8d.tar.gz | |
libmatchbox: Upgrade 1.11 -> 1.12
libmatchbox now has a in-tree xsettings-client.
* Use git SRC_URI like the other matchbox components.
* Remove upstreamed patch.
* Update license info (xsettings code is MIT).
* Stop depending on libxsettings-client
(From OE-Core rev: f28b0359c9e993233d5985e27152dc5cb4fbfd13)
Signed-off-by: Jussi Kukkonen <jussi.kukkonen@intel.com>
Signed-off-by: Ross Burton <ross.burton@intel.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
Diffstat (limited to 'meta/recipes-graphics/libmatchbox/libmatchbox_1.12.bb')
| -rw-r--r-- | meta/recipes-graphics/libmatchbox/libmatchbox_1.12.bb | 28 |
1 files changed, 28 insertions, 0 deletions
diff --git a/meta/recipes-graphics/libmatchbox/libmatchbox_1.12.bb b/meta/recipes-graphics/libmatchbox/libmatchbox_1.12.bb new file mode 100644 index 0000000000..ce45e48147 --- /dev/null +++ b/meta/recipes-graphics/libmatchbox/libmatchbox_1.12.bb | |||
| @@ -0,0 +1,28 @@ | |||
| 1 | SUMMARY = "Matchbox window manager core library" | ||
| 2 | SECTION = "x11/libs" | ||
| 3 | HOMEPAGE = "http://matchbox-project.org/" | ||
| 4 | BUGTRACKER = "http://bugzilla.yoctoproject.com/" | ||
| 5 | |||
| 6 | LICENSE = "LGPLv2+ & MIT" | ||
| 7 | LIC_FILES_CHKSUM = "file://COPYING;md5=7fbc338309ac38fefcd64b04bb903e34 \ | ||
| 8 | file://COPYING.MIT;md5=f45ed9332b4f50a35adf2065adde4ca7 \ | ||
| 9 | file://libmb/mbexp.c;endline=20;md5=28c0aef3b23e308464f5dae6a11b0d2f \ | ||
| 10 | file://libmb/xsettings-client.c;endline=20;md5=4b106a387602db8d91a50d5cdfd65031" | ||
| 11 | |||
| 12 | DEPENDS = "virtual/libx11 libxext" | ||
| 13 | |||
| 14 | #SRCREV for 1.12 | ||
| 15 | SRCREV = "e846ee434f8e23d9db38af13c523f791495e0e87" | ||
| 16 | SRC_URI = "git://git.yoctoproject.org/${BPN}" | ||
| 17 | |||
| 18 | S = "${WORKDIR}/git" | ||
| 19 | |||
| 20 | inherit autotools pkgconfig distro_features_check | ||
| 21 | # depends on virtual/libx11 | ||
| 22 | REQUIRED_DISTRO_FEATURES = "x11" | ||
| 23 | |||
| 24 | PACKAGECONFIG ??= "jpeg png xft" | ||
| 25 | PACKAGECONFIG[jpeg] = "--enable-jpeg,--disable-jpeg,jpeg" | ||
| 26 | PACKAGECONFIG[pango] = "--enable-pango,--disable-pango,pango" | ||
| 27 | PACKAGECONFIG[png] = "--enable-png,--disable-png,libpng" | ||
| 28 | PACKAGECONFIG[xft] = "--enable-xft,--disable-xft,libxft" | ||
